Authorities Temporarily Suspend Heavy Traffic on National Road 3 Due to Flooding

The Department of Public Works and Transport of Kampong Speu Province has announced a temporary suspension of all heavy goods traffic on National Road 3 between Tram Khnar Market and Pang Si Market due to severe flooding. This decision was made public on the afternoon of November 4.

The affected section spans between kilometer markers 41 and 43 near Tram Khnar Market in Kong Pisey District, and between kilometers 53 and 55 near Pang Si Market in Bor Seth District. Persistent rain has led to significant flooding, prompting the department to restrict the movement of heavy trucks to prevent road accidents and protect road and bridge infrastructure from further damage.

The Department has advised heavy truck operators traveling between Phnom Penh and Kampot to take alternative routes, specifically National Road No. 2 or National Road No. 41, until conditions improve.
